The Media Copilot – How to Use AI in Journalism, Media, Public Relations, and Communications

Upcoming Course: AI for PR & Communications Professionals

This in-depth 6-week program builds essential skills for adopting an AI-first mindset and offers live training on the latest tools (deep research, thinking models, and many more).

LAST CHANCE FOR 2025!
The next cohort begins Nov. 4.
Spots are limited — register NOW 👇

Upcoming Course: AI for Journalists

A six-week live course that teaches journalists how to use AI tools for faster research, smarter sourcing, and stronger stories— without sacrificing accuracy or ethics.

LAST CHANCE FOR 2025!
The next cohort begins Nov. 5.
Spots are limited — enroll NOW 👇

Upcoming Class: AI Quick Start

Learn practical, real-world AI skills in just one hour.

AI Quick Start helps journalists and PR pros move beyond dabbling with practical guidance on how to apply AI to media work and demos of common use cases

The next class is happening Nov. 7. Enroll now 👇

The Media Copilot Newsletter

Join 12,000 subscribers for news and insights about how AI is changing media.

The rise of GEO by Pete Pachal

The payoff for appearing in AI answers isn’t clicks. It’s credibility, influence, and soon enough, perhaps even revenue.

Read on Substack

The Media Copilot turns 2 by Pete Pachal

As more newsrooms embrace AI, we’re sharing how we’re using it—and where we draw the line.

Read on Substack

Open web, not open season: Raptive’s Marc McCollum on AI, search, and the creator playbook by Pete Pachal

AI summaries are squeezing search, but the answer isn’t surrendering to platforms, it’s taking back leverage: own your IP, diversify revenue, and make discovery work for you (hello, Google Discover).

Read on Substack

Tailored AI Training

We build customized plans for AI training and strategy specific to your team. Whether you’re a small newsroom or a large agency, we’ll build a tailored plan that upskills your people and upgrades your workflows.

Don’t Just Take Our Word for It

Let’s Talk